My Expert Service
|
|
Kevin has over 15 years experience in the IT industry and over 10 years managing large IT projects and IT personnel. While he holds numerous System Engineer related certifications, Kevin has spent the last 9 years focused on software/web development and improvements in the development process including being an early adopter and champion of “Agile Development” processes starting in 2002. Kevin has led projects for companies of all sizes and has participated in various roles including Developer, Architect, Business Analyst, Technical Lead, Development Manager, Project Manager, Program Manager, and Mentor/Coach. In addition to these roles, Kevin also managed Ambassador’s Solution Delivery department as a Vice President from 2005 through 2008 when a new Vice President was promoted so that Kevin could pursue more strategic innovation work that spanned across corporate disciplines and to form a new entity, Ambassador Studios.
Kevin is passionate about learning and teaching, enabling authentic relationships between people, and blending left-brain critical thinking with right-brain radiant thinking. These passions make him an ideal candidate for disruptive innovation initiatives, especially those involving his technical expertise (software product development and social media).
Most of the speaking engagements and strategy/architecture projects Kevin is presently focused around involve SharePoint (2007 and soon 2010) as well as Social Networking.

Experience & Qualifications
|
|
Most recently, Kevin has been involved as the Technical Lead / Architect on a project for Elanco Animal Health (a subsidiary of Eli Lilly and Company) for the development of an FDA validated global research tracking web application. He is also presently serving as “Coach” (Project Manager) on a project for the National Catastrophe Adjusters Group to completely build a world class Claims Management and Adjuster Dispatch System. Over the years Kevin has worked with hundreds of clients including such large enterprises as Eli Lilly and Co., The National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A), The State of Indiana, Emmis Communications, Indiana University, The National FFA, and Lauth Property Group. Apart from his project work for Ambassador Solutions, Kevin has also spent considerable time recently researching all aspects of social media and how these technologies and techniques can be leveraged by business enterprises to solve business problems including ECM (social tagging), BI (Enterprise Prediction Markets), Ideation (Ideagories, Innovation Markets), and Collaboration/Community (blogs, micro-blogging, social networks). This research is geared towards both discovering and repurposing tools and ideas for our customers as well as business plan development for Ambassador Studios.
